[ ] Off-site run — locked case, Verris test devices

Collect the grey Verris case from the secure cage, tag 12 intact. Case stays locked; key remains with the Tallow Point site engineer, not the driver. Confirm case weight against the manifest, log departure time, and assign the run to a cleared Ridgeline Couriers driver. At dispatch, relay the hand-over instruction below to the driver.

drop instructions, hahip-badug: the quenox ralath courier leaves the kaseth fraiel rusiel tameth belys istdor ralion giliel ledger at gate 7830 under passcode 165413

Heads up: if the Lintrock baseline file in the Quarrow repo drifts from main, CI fails with a "stale baseline" error even when the code is fine. Quick fix is to regenerate the baseline on a clean checkout and re-push. If a customer build is blocked, confirm the failing run matches the token below before escalating.

build token for yadug-yagag: htk21_c863c33eb8b82c0c9c152

### Audit Item 14 — Flaky DNS resolution

Status: open. Intermittent lookup failures against the Cobblepine internal resolver affect the Martenfall build agents; retries mask the issue but inflate pipeline times by ~8%. Mitigation (local caching daemon) staged, not yet verified. Release manager: do not sign off until verification run completes. Escalation path confirmed; accountable owner recorded below.

signatory, yahog-badug: Quenix Ulaael

Finance Review Summary — Warranty Cost Overrun, Tollard Series Pumps

Prepared for the incoming director. Warranty claims on the Tollard Series exceeded provision by 34% this half-year, driven primarily by seal failures in units shipped before the March tooling change. The reserve has been restated, and supplier recovery discussions with Ferroval Components are underway. Claim frequency on post-change units is within normal bounds. Context on how this affects our forward plans appears in the confidential note below.

confidential, bawip-fahap: Gross margin on Ulaael came in at 5 percent against a plan of 10 percent. Only 5 of the 100 pilot accounts renewed Ulaael, so a churn review is set for July 1.